Handover Note — Marketing Budget Reduction

From outgoing director Corin Ashvale to incoming director Lenna Drost, for finance team reference. The Pellbright marketing budget has been cut 22% effective this quarter. Sponsorship of the Narwick trade fair is cancelled; the Solara campaign continues at reduced spend. Accruals for terminated agency work are already booked. Lenna will own the reforecast due end of month; finance should route all variance queries to her. The rationale tied to broader company plans appears below.

management briefing: Project Zorix slips by six weeks because of the audit delay.

## Support

Writing a plugin against Rollforward's zero-downtime migration hooks can get tricky, especially around dual-write windows and backfill ordering. Before filing anything, skim the migration lifecycle doc in `docs/lifecycle.md` — it answers most of the classic "why did my shadow table vanish" questions. If you're still stuck, include your plugin version, the migration ID, and both schema snapshots in your report. Send all of that to us at the address below.

escalation mailbox, bagef-bagag: oliax.drumir.jorath@crelvolabs.test

Fires when click-through on top-three results drops below baseline for two consecutive hours, usually after someone edits ranking weights without updating the tuning notes. Do not revert weights blindly; some changes are intentional experiments. First step: check the tuning-notes log for a matching entry and confirm with the ranking team channel. If no entry exists, treat as unauthorized change and escalate. Current weight history, experiment schedule, and rollback procedure are maintained on the internal page.

wiki page, baguf-kahap: https://confluence.tolvaqsys.internal/browse/display/projects/8d5f528f

TICKET LV-412: Misconfigured staging env for LiftSim

New contractor onboarding hit this again. The elevator-dispatch simulator on staging points at the prod car-telemetry feed, so dispatch replays are polluted. Fix: copy env.staging.example, set SIM_MODE=replay, LIFTSIM_FLEET=demo-tower, and restart the dispatcher worker. Do not reuse the prod file. The simulator also needs its broker credential to authenticate against the staging message bus before any cars register. Add the following line to your .env, directly below the fleet setting.

sealed setting: LEDGER_TOKEN20=6148d35bbb480b0ab79e